Coming off a challenging 4:0 defeat by Ocelaři Třinec as they kick off their second CHL season, the Belfast Giants head home to host HC Davos.
Belfast have managed to do quite well for themselves on home ice, snatching up six EIHL titles, most recently in 2019 and 2022. If they want to do the same as they move through the CHL, they will need to capitalize on their home advantage against Davos and focus on taking more shots.
Belfast's Head Coach, Adam Keefe, had this to say when commenting on his team’s upcoming match against Davos: “we are fully aware that HC Davos are a strong force in the CHL and being one of Switzerland’s most popular hockey clubs, we’re expecting a large fan following to come alongside a fast-paced hockey performance.”
As for Davos, the veteran Swiss team have stacked up thirty one Swiss titles, but time is quickly passing since their last win in 2015. Their recent win against Skellefteå AIK 3:2 has given them a confident start to their fourth CHL season.
When Christian Wohlwend, Head Coach for Davos, was asked about his team facing off Ireland’s sole professional ice hockey team, he had this to share: “Belfast are what many experts would call the underdog. We will not underestimate the Giants in any case and will press the gas pedal from the beginning.”
